#34e614 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#34e614 is composed of 20.4% red, 90.2%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 91.3%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 110.9 degrees, a saturation of 84% and a lightness of 49%. #34e614 color hex could be obtained by blending #68ff28 with #00cd00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ff00.

Shades and Tints of #34e614

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030d01 is the darkest color, while #fbfff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#34e614

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#778674 is the less saturated color, while #27f901 is the most saturated one.
